Sasaki-Einstein 5-manifolds associated to toric 3-Sasaki manifolds

Abstract
We give a correspondence between toric 3-Sasaki 7-manifolds S and certain toric Sasaki-Einstein 5-manifolds M. These 5-manifolds are all diffeomorphic to k#(S^2\times S^3), where k=2b_2(S)+1, and are given by a pencil of Sasaki embeddings of M in S and are given concretely by the zero set of a component of the 3-Sasaki moment map. It follows that there are infinitely many examples of these toric Sasaki-Einstein manifolds M for each odd b_2(M)>1. As an application of the proof of the above, we prove that the local deformation space of ASD structures on a compact toric ASD Einstein orbifold is given by Joyce ansatz conformal metrics.
